Tpo Roof Construction in Fredericksburg, VA

TPO (Thermoplastic Polyolefin) roof construction involves the installation of a durable, single-ply roofing membrane commonly used on commercial and residential properties. This roofing system is valued for its heat-welded seams, flexibility, and resistance to weather-related damage, making it suitable for flat or low-slope roofs. Projects typically include new roof installations, roof replacements, and repairs for existing TPO membranes, with property owners often seeking guidance on proper installation techniques, material durability, and compatibility with their building’s structure.

Homeowners and property owners interested in TPO roof construction should understand the importance of proper surface preparation, insulation compatibility, and the overall lifespan of the roofing system. It’s also helpful to inquire about the maintenance requirements and how the chosen materials can impact energy efficiency. Clarifying project scope, costs, and the expected performance of the TPO membrane can help ensure the roofing solution aligns with the property’s needs and long-term goals.

FAQ

Tpo Roof Construction Questions

What is TPO roofing used for? TPO roofing is commonly used for commercial and flat residential roofs due to its durability and energy efficiency.

How long does a TPO roof typically last? TPO roofs generally have a lifespan of 15 to 20 years when properly installed and maintained.

What are common signs of TPO roof damage? Signs include membrane cracking, blistering, pooling water, or visible tears and punctures.

Can TPO roofing be installed over existing roofs? Yes, TPO can often be installed over existing roofing materials, reducing installation time and costs.
